Understanding Your Car Accident Settlement Rights
After a car accident in Boston, you have the right to fair compensation for your injuries, medical bills, lost wages, and pain and suffering. Insurance companies know that most people don’t understand their legal options, which is why they often offer low initial settlements hoping you’ll accept quickly.

Do Not Accept the Insurance Company’s First Offer
Insurance companies do not care about you or your needs. It sounds harsh to say, but the truth needs to be said so you know you cannot trust the insurance company. Insurance adjusters seem nice enough but they do not and will not put your financial needs above the insurance company’s.
Sadly, many car accident victims believe they have resolved their claims when they receive a settlement offer shortly after filing a claim. However, when insurance companies issue a first settlement and do so quickly, it is typically because they recognize the total value of the claim and are hoping to pay you as little as possible. Do not make the mistake of accepting this first settlement offer.
The insurance company is counting on you not knowing the true value of your claim. Demonstrate the Extent of Your Injuries
Make sure the liable party and the insurance company understand the extent of your injuries. Obtain copies of your medical records to be introduced, ask your physician or healthcare provider to testify on your behalf at trial, and continue receiving the medical treatment and care you need to regain as much functionality and strength as possible.
Do not be surprised if those responsible argue that you are embellishing the extent of your injuries. The insurance company may even hire a professional to scope you out and see if you are engaging in activities you should not be able to. Your attorney can help you compile the medical evidence you need to prove the extent and severity of your injuries.

Ensure Fault Is Accurately Evaluated
One of the most common ways liable parties defend themselves is by blaming injury victims for the accident. Massachusetts has modified comparative negligence laws, so if your percentage of blame is more than the state allows, you could lose your right to compensation and the liable party can avoid compensating you fairly. Your car accident attorney will ensure fault is evaluated correctly so your portion of blame is determined accurately.
